Hand-Scraped Birch Plywood Flooring Panels from Japan

Plywood-based flooring with hand-scraped texture on the birch (Betula spp.) face ply for distressed appearance, all plies ≤6mm and transparently finished. Meets HTS 4412.33.06.65 as nonsurfaced (grain-visible) birch plywood wood flooring from eligible nonconiferous species.

Import Tips

Document scraping process doesn't constitute 'surface covering'; provide finish specs

Batch test for formaldehyde emissions if destined for US residential markets
